Rotella Park is a beautiful recreational area located in Thornton, Colorado.

It offers visitors a wide range of activities and attractions that make it a popular destination for both locals and tourists. Here is a summary of some key points about Rotella Park, corroborated by multiple independent sources.
Reasons to Visit:
1. Outdoor Recreation: Rotella Park provides ample opportunities for outdoor activities such as fishing, boating, picnicking, and wildlife watching. The park features a scenic lake and a large grassy area perfect for family gatherings and recreational sports.
2. Tranquil Setting: The park's serene atmosphere and picturesque views make it an ideal place to relax, unwind, and enjoy nature.
3. Birdwatching: Rotella Park is home to various bird species, including bald eagles, herons, and pelicans, making it a haven for birdwatchers.
4. Dog-Friendly: The park features a designated off-leash dog area where furry friends can play and socialize, making it an excellent spot for dog owners.
Points of Interest:
1. Lake: Rotella Park boasts a beautiful, well-stocked lake, offering fishing enthusiasts a chance to catch various species, such as catfish, bass, and trout.
2. Playground: The park features a playground area equipped with swings, slides, and climbing structures, providing entertainment for children.
3. Walking Trails: There are several paved and gravel trails that wind through the park, offering visitors a chance to enjoy a leisurely walk or jog in a natural setting.
Interesting Facts:
1. Wildlife Habitat: Rotella Park encompasses a diverse ecosystem that supports a variety of wildlife, including birds, mammals, and reptiles.
2. Accessibility: The park is wheelchair accessible, ensuring that everyone can enjoy its amenities and activities.
3. Community Events: Rotella Park hosts various community events throughout the year, such as fishing derbies and outdoor concerts, fostering a sense of community engagement.
Best Time to Visit:
The best time to visit Rotella Park is during the spring and summer months (April to September) when the weather is pleasant, and the park is bustling with life. During this time, visitors can enjoy fishing, boating, and picnicking in the park's idyllic surroundings.
